@Sathya It's an Ubuntu server, and I have narrowed it down to incorrect fstab options for an NFS mount
it's trying to mount the share before it brings up the network, and that fails so the boot hangs
problem is there's a lot of bug reports and forum posts about it, with no clear answer, so I have to try each one

@Sathya Used it once - wasn't worth it. Had to clean duplicates for a client once - used a 3rd party app instead.
 
@Chealion which one ?
 
@Sathya A program called Dupin. Mac only I think but it allowed me to choose actual duplicates instead of just song title because he had 3 or 4 different versions of some songs and wanted to keep the different versions but get rid of the extra files he accidentally imported.
